    What temp is your car running at? Very hard question to answer apart from saying what the gauge reads. Thats why its a good idea to go into Holden or Auto Electrician who can plug into computer and tell you the exact temp as the car may not be reaching operating temp due to faulty thermostat or Coolant temp sensor malfunctioning.

    It probably may be numerous little things also instead of one big thing, but could go either way.

    ** Wheel alignment ok?
    ** What grade oil are you using?
    ** For a VS to have only done 68,000kms, thats very low. Maybe internals are glazed or carboned up?
    ** Are the new plugs NGK or genuine? What gap?
    ** Are the new oxy sensors genuine?
    ** Whats coolant look like? When is the last time it was flushed and new thermostat?
    ** Have you had someone connect to computer with tech 2 computer or the like and check for computer error codes? If not, why not? If so, any codes?
    ** Vehicle manual or auto? Whens the last time the Auto was serviced? or if Manual, is the clutch slipping? If not slipping, how can you be sure, how are you testing it?
    ** Using all genuine products eg fuel filters etc
    ** How are your brakes? Not grabbing at any time? Handbrake not too tight (although smoke would most like have resulted through heat already on this one)
    ** Any exhaust or extractor leaks? How have you checked for this?
    ** Hows your air filter? Any dirt or restrictions on intake piping before and after air box?
    ** Fuel trims can get out of wack and the only way to rectify is to get a computer connected and reset fuel trims (my auto elec did this on my VS)
    ** How old are your tyres. Are they originals with only 68,000kms on the clock? Whats the rolling resistance. This question about rolling resistance can't be answered, but if you look at the manufacturing date on the side of the tyre, if they are over 6 years of age, then I would change.

    I have just recently sold my 1996 VS SII S Pack Commodore 5sp Manual only 6 months ago after owning for 3 years. I used to get about 450-500kms per tank on city cycle. This was truly a city cycle as I live less than 3 kms from work and the car wouldn't even reach operating temp which is the same as my new VZ Calais which coolant only reaches 77-80 degrees celsius before I get to work. Plus I go home for lunch and back to work. So this is truly city cycle.

    On highway cycle I would see 750kms and up to 800kms to a tank cruising with cruise control at 110km/h.

    Figures of fuel economy are accurate as I used to reset trip on every fill up and then on the next fill I would divide the kms travelled by the litres used. Then multiply tank volume by kms/litre and arrive at the amount of kms I would get if I drained the tank totally.

    Speedo and Odometer on my VS was correct as was tested with various GPS units over the years of me owning it.

    dont forget to check for fuel leaks too, my VS V6 was getting 350kms to a tank of highway driving, turned out that the rubber hose that goes from the tank to the filter had a small split in it, after that was fixed I gained 100kms to a tank.

    I had my mechanic look at mine after i installed a larger throttle body and he found that the cruise control cable was too tight and holding the throttle body slightly open. now it idles at botu 900rpm rather then 1300 when warm.
